Output e631fa22e6657d6937244938c533e34a205e58afc3404d73222fd08202702860:16

value
3307568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b5c054f0e9955a538c4596a92e1903f8836795 OP_EQUAL
address
3FXBgp2SRGJUHH1XuLujonyEc2EECbqejS
transaction
e631fa22e6657d6937244938c533e34a205e58afc3404d73222fd08202702860
spent
true